Output 63436606d0691326f507c154ba1fd17c29f9bc2488dda1193aef639f79ea409a:1
- value
- 1007758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81ef0a76fa75849a7cf03105c02f60e6168bb4f OP_EQUAL
- address
- 3JUZKbMx6tAFYBEZRL8M5BmSNsWcgpcxcq
- transaction
- 63436606d0691326f507c154ba1fd17c29f9bc2488dda1193aef639f79ea409a
- spent
- true